Of all of Denys Cazet's books, this is my favorite. The book uses a take off of Twas the night before Christmas on each chapter page, but with a farm theme. This is a clever idea and easy to have kids imitate when writing using other settings. The story revolves around Minnie and Moo helping the farmer deliver his grandchildren's forgotten presents. The cows have to devise a plan to deliver the presents Santa style. The reader gets to see how the cows problem solve each part of the gift delivery process. I love how Cazet's illustrates the book and ties forks to the chicken's heads to have them resemble reindeer. It's a cute, funny and unforgettable story.

Minnie and Moo are back, this time with a Christmas story. The cows discover that the farmer has hidden his childrens Christmas gifts and forgot about them. It's Christmas Eve and Minnie and Moo decide they must deliver them theirselves. Follow them on their adventures as they play the part of Santa Claus for the farmers children.
